Unit 5:<Agreement and Pronoun Reference>
_______________________________________________________________________
5-1
Agreement of subject and verb
In a sentence, the form of the verb must be in agreement with the subject. A verb can
change form not only in tense, but also in number. In the present tense, use the correct
form of the verb to match the subject. Singular subjects take singular verbs. Some
common errors come from identifying the wrong subject.
※ The subject accompanied by preposition or other modifying phrases may be
misleading when you decide its verb form.
Example:
A boat painted in various colors looks great.
[The subject is “A boat,” not “colors.”]
One of the managers is going to leave our team.
[The subject is “One,” not “managers.”]
A list of eligible candidates was posted on the bulletin board.
[The subject is “A list,” not “candidates.”]
His house as well as the barn was damaged by the tornado.
[The subject is “His house.” “As well as,” which means “being accompanied by,” does
not equal to “and.”]
The party chairman along with his many supporters was heading toward White House.
[The subject is “The party chairman,” and “his many supporters” is not included.]
※ The singular subject joined by Or and Nor should take a singular form. However, if
one subject is singular and one plural, the verb should follow the nearer one.
Example:
Either the girl or the boy was at fault.
Neither the small nor the medium size was out of stock.
Neither the elephant nor the buffalos are harmless.
Neither the buffalos nor the elephant is harmless.
※ Sentences introduced with a gerund usually take a singular form.
Example:
Investing the three companies in a month costs me two million dollars.
【The verb follows “Investing” instead of “the three companies.”】
※ There are nouns plural in form but actually singular in meaning, so they should use
verbs of singular form:
news, economics, ethics, mathematics, physics, gallows, measles, shambles,
whereabouts
Example:
The news is reported at eight o’clock.
Gallows was used to execute criminals.
5-2
Agreement of pronoun and antecedent
A pronoun usually has a recognizable noun or pronoun to which it refers. The noun it
refers is called antecedent.
※ A singular pronoun refers to a singular antecedent. The following indefinite pronouns
are singular, and their referred pronouns should be singular.
anyone, anybody, everyone, everybody, someone, somebody, no one, nobody, each,
either, neither
Example:
Someone has to fight for his own rights. [The antecedent of “his” is “Someone.”]
Each of the ladies wears her fine jewelry. [The antecedent of “her” is “Each.”]
No one knows his own limits. [The antecedent of “his” is “No one.”]
